At a glance
| Measure | RAD Security | RedAccess |
|---|---|---|
| What it is | AI-driven platform for securing AI workloads and cloud infrastructure with real-time, behavior-driven defense. | Cybersecurity firm specializing in discovering publicly accessible assets and shadow AI risks. |
| Category | Cybersecurity, Cloud Security, Threat Detection, AI Infrastructure | Cybersecurity, Artificial Intelligence, Cloud Security, Threat Detection |
| Sells toBusiness model | B2B | B2B |
| Offering | Platform | Services |
| Founded | 2023 | 2023 |
| Headquarters | Tel Aviv, Israel | Tel Aviv, Israel |
| Status | Active | Active |
